    The Intellectual Stoner here with my review of Ethos Apex. It is a 50/50 hybrid strain. The light green buds were soft and spongy with faint orange hairs and fine white hairs running all over them. The buds had a nice earthy smell to them with a little citrus and pine mixed in. They tested at 24.6% and they had an earthy/hebal taste with some citrus aftertaste. The high was quite relaxing and euphoric while still being able to function. I noticed some pain relief as well.

    Actual Delivered Dose

    Ethos Apex is 21% THC, but combustion + first-pass loss eat most of it. Here's what reaches your bloodstream.

    Total THC in dose: 63 mg

    Joint / Blunt
    17 mg27%
    Bong
    25.2 mg40%
    Dry-Herb Vape
    41 mg65%
    Dab / Concentrate
    44.1 mg70%
    Edible
    12.6 mg20%
    Sublingual / Oil
    18.9 mg30%
    Sources

    Joint / Blunt: Combustion + sidestream loss; ~63–73% destroyed (Pomahacova 2009).

    Bong: Cooler combustion, less sidestream; ~50–60% retained.

    Dry-Herb Vape: Volcano studies show ~55–80% delivery at 180–210°C (Hazekamp 2006).

    Dab / Concentrate: Pre-decarbed extract; quartz-banger 500°F (Raber 2015).

    Edible: High first-pass hepatic loss; 4–20% bioavailability (Lucas 2018).

    Sublingual / Oil: Bypasses some first-pass; 13–35% bioavailable.

    What are Terpenes?

    Terpenes are aromatic compounds found in cannabis that contribute to each strain's unique smell, taste, and effects. They work synergistically with cannabinoids in what's known as the "entourage effect" to enhance or modify the overall experience.
